BW search allows you to search for BW objects using various search criteria, either in a specified BW project or system-wide, throughout all of your BW projects. The function returns a hit list in the Search view.

Procedure

  1. Choose Start of the navigation path Search Next navigation step Search... End of the navigation path in the user menu. As an alternative, you can use the shortcut Ctrl + H or press the Search (Search) button in the BW Modeling perspective.
  2. In the popup that now opens, go to the BW Object Search tab page.
    Tip If you cannot see this tab page, press the Customize... button and select it to be displayed.
  3. Enter your search term in the BW Object Search tab page.

    The system searches for objects where the search term occurs as a prefix of the technical name or the description (see next step), or where the search term matches the technical name or the description (see next step).

    The search is not case sensitive. You can run the following wildcard searches:

    • ? - any character
    • * - any string (including the string length 0)
  4. Unter Name and Description, specify whether to search by technical name, description or both.
  5. Under Scope, define whether you want to search in all of your active BW projects or just in one particular project.
    • Choose Workspace in order to search in all of your active BW projects. To be able to search through the workspace, note that the connections to the back end BW systems of all active BW projects must be open.
    • Under BW Project, select the project that you want to search in.
  6. Under Advanced Filter, you can further refine your search.
    Option Description
    Active Objects / Inactive Objects You can define whether to search for active objects, inactive objects or both.
    Object Type You can restrict the search to one or more object types. Restriction of the search to subtypes is only possible for certain object types, such as InfoObjects.
    Created From/To You can restrict the search to objects created during a specified time period.
    Created By You can restrict the search to objects created by a specified user.
    Last Change From/To You can restrict the search to objects changed during a specified time period.
    Last Change By You can restrict the search to objects last changed by a specified user.
  7. To start the search, choose Search.

Results

All BW objects that match your search criteria are displayed in the Search view. By double-clicking on an object in the hit list, you can navigate to the object's maintenance screen.
